9、NKERS Part A: Course Framework Aims This course provides training for masters, chief engineers, officers and any person with immediate responsibility for the loading, discharging and care in transit or handling of cargo. It comprises a specialized training programme appropriate to their duties, incl
10、uding gas tanker safety, fire safety measures and systems, pollution prevention, operational practice and obligations under applicable laws and regulations. The course takes full account of Section A-V/1 of the STCW Code adopted by the International Convention on Standards of Training, Certification
11、 and Watchkeeping for Seafarers 1978, as amended in 1995. Any of this training may be given on board or ashore. It should be supplemented by practical instruction on board and, where appropriate, in a suitable shore-based installation. Objective Provided they hold an appropriate certificate and are
12、otherwise qualified in accordance with regulation V/1-2.2 of the International Convention on Standards of Training, Certification and Watchkeeping for Seafarers 1978, as amended 1995, those successfully completing the course should be able to take immediate responsibility for loading, discharging an
13、d care in transit or handling of cargo on liquefied gas tankers. Entry standards This course is open to seafarers who have completed a shore-based fire-fighting training course approved by the Administration, and who have relevant experience appropriate to their duties on liquefied gas tankers, as s
14、tipulated in STCW regulation V/1, para 2.1, and sub- paragraphs 1 .I or 1.2. See chart on page 10. Course certificate The specialized liquefied gas tanker training programme must be approved by the Administration. Masters and officers who are qualified in accordance with regulation V/1 paragraphs 1
15、or 2 as appropriate, that is they have experience appropriate to their duties on tankers, and complete this training programme, shall be issued with an appropriate certificate. An existing certificate may be suitably endorsed by the issuing Administration. Course intake limitations The number of tra
16、inees should not exceed 20, and practical training should be undertaken in small groups of not more than four. Staff requirements The instructor shall have appropriate training in instructional techniques and training methods (STCW Code A-1/6, para 7). It is recommended that all training and instruc
17、tion is given by qualified personnel experienced in the handling and characteristics of gas cargoes and the safety procedures involved. Staff may be recruited among deck and engineer officers of gas tankers, fleet superintendents and personnel in freight departments, cargo survey bureaux or laborato

21、g facilities and equipment Ordinary classroom facilities and an overhead projector are sufficient for most of the course. However, dedicated CBT modules to be run on an ordinary PC as well as exercises on an operational, hands-on liquid cargo handling simulator, will greatly enhance the quality and
22、result of the course. In such cases sufficient PCs for use by one or two trainees will be required. In addition, a video cassette player will be required if using videos in the teaching program. The following equipment should be available: Resuscitator Breathing apparatus Portable oxygen meter Porta
23、ble combustible-gas detector Portable interferometer Portable toxic-gas detector Chemical absorption tubes for toxic-gas detector (for benzene, carbon monoxide, hydrogen sulphide) Tank evacuation equipment.
